If Clay was riding high fresh off their 13-0 takedown of St. Augustine last Monday, their most recent game may have dampened their spirits a bit. The Blue Devils fell 13-8 to the Creekside Knights on Thursday. The Blue Devils haven't had much luck with the Knights recently, as the team has come up short the last five times they've met.

Clay got a big performance out of Kaelye Rouw, who scored two runs and stole a base while going 1-for-4. Hailey Hackett also deserves some recognition as she hit her first double of the season.

Clay's loss dropped their record down to 12-7. As for Creekside, their record now sits at an identical 12-7.

Both teams are looking forward to the support of their home crowds in their upcoming games. Clay will challenge Bradford at 7:00 p.m. on Monday. The Blue Devils' pitchers better be ready for this one: the Tornadoes have averaged an impressive 9.8 runs per game this season. As for Creekside, they will take on Providence School at 6:00 p.m. on Friday. The Knights are facing the Stallions at the right time seeing as the Stallions are stuck on a three-game losing streak.
